Please do pass this on to anyone who might be > interested—as widely as you can—to all your networks. > > Warmly, > > Anna > > >> May 14-18, 2018: PPT Session on Human Rights, Fracking, and Climate Change >> Spring Creek Project at Oregon State University will co-host the *Permanent >> Peoples’ Tribunal Session onHuman Rights, Fracking, and Climate Change from >> May 14 to 18, 2018.* >> >> The panel of judges of the Permanent Peoples’ Tribunal >> <http://permanentpeoplestribunal.org/wp-content/uploads/2018/04/Panel-of-the-Judges-Fracking_final.pdf> >> will be asked to provide an *advisory opinion *on four central >> questions: >> >> 1. Under what circumstances do fracking and other unconventional oil >> and gas extraction techniques breach human rights protected by >> international law as a matter of treaty or custom? >> 2. Under what circumstances do fracking and other unconventional oil >> and gas extraction techniques warrant the issuance of either provisional >> measures, a judgment enjoining further activity, remediation relief, or >> damages for causing environmental harm? >> 3. What is the extent of responsibility and liability of States and >> non-State actors for violations of human rights and for environmental and >> climate harm caused by these oil and gas extraction techniques? >> 4. What is the extent of responsibility and liability of States and >> non-State actors, both legal and moral, for violations of the rights of >> nature related to environmental and climate harm caused by these >> unconventional oil and gas extraction techniques? >> >> For the first time this session of the Permanent Peoples’ Tribunal will >> be hosted completely online. Attorneys and witnesses will convene via* Zoom >> web conferencing software* each day to present evidence and testimony to >> the panel of the judges of the Permanent Peoples’ Tribunal. >> >> The proceedings will be streamed on the Spring Creek Project Facebook >> page <https://www.facebook.com/springcreekproject/> and in the OSU >> Student Experience Center.
